






Product Description The Falster 2 Smartwatch boasts an interactive, swimproof touchscreen and a range of smart features powered with Wear OS by Google™ including: heart-rate tracking, Google Assistant, smartphone notifications, activity tracking, Google Pay, GPS and more. Choose from time- or function-based displays for easy access to your favorite features, and add your favorite third-party apps from the Google Play store. A battery-efficient dial design provides up to 24 hours of use on a single charge, and the interchangeable silicone strap allows you to customize your look. Each watch comes with a magnetic charger.\n\nWear OS by Google works with phones running Android 4.4+ (excluding Go edition) or iOS 9.3+. Supported features may vary between platforms and countries. Wear OS by Google is a trademark of Google LLC. Google Assistant and Google Pay available in select markets. To avoid damage to your watch, only use with included charger. Do not use a USB hub, USB splitter, USB y-cable, battery pack or other peripheral device to charge. Battery life varies based on usage. Box Contains Watch, Wireless Charger (USB Type), Quick Start Guide

Great looking design, outdated internals, laggy and buggy system
Skagen (child company of fossil) make great looking watches. I had a great series 1 Falster and because of slow system I wanted to purchase the second edition. It also looked like the screen is slightly larger.Screen isnt larger, but the bezel is smaller making the watch look thicker. This is not a problem.The problem is with internals, as the watch is slower, more laggy and has more bugs than the 1st series.Famous "phantom" slowdowns when the watch will almost freeze for few seconds.Option to turn on the watch when screen is upright is almost non existent as it's quicker to press the crown to turn it on. "Always on" feature will drain the battery in half a day.What's more concerning is a bug that disables the touch screen. I have experienced it first hand within 2 days. Apparently it's caused by 3rd party apps, but it wasn't evident in the 1st series.Overall it's a very nice watch but it's not worth £300. Unfortunately there isn't much other options for those looking for a nice looking and powerful watch.
